Tensions rise between lifelong friends Mitchell and Carter after their truck breaks down on an isolated desert road as they start to attack each other's life decisions with unwavering brutality.

Trivia | The character "Old Man in Car" is played by Peter Michael Goetz, father of directors Kevin Goetz and Michael Goetz (The Goetz Brothers). See more » |
